Latest Patents
Greta's latest patents include an "Emulsifier free aqueous emulsion polymerization process for making fluoropolymers" and a "Polymer processing additive having improved stability." The first patent focuses on a manufacturing method that utilizes a chain transfer agent, ensuring minimal water-soluble fluorinated compounds are used. The second patent addresses the stability of polymer processing additives, enhancing their performance in various applications.
